## Service Accounts for the Wrenfield Autocomplete Widget

The Wrenfield address autocomplete widget requires a service account scoped to the Lattermill geocoding backend. Each plugin must use its own account; shared accounts are rejected at the gateway. Service accounts carry a per-minute query quota of 300 lookups, and suggestions are cached client-side for 60 seconds. Requests without a valid account credential return a 401 with no suggestion payload. Authenticate the widget using the key below.

API key for bageg-kajef: vxb2-ss

# Environments — Pedalflux Rebalancer

Pedalflux runs three environments: sandbox, staging, prod. Plugin authors get sandbox access only. Staging mirrors prod dock data with a 24-hour delay; prod is off-limits to third-party code. Rate limits are stricter in sandbox, so batch your station queries. Each environment exposes the same plugin API surface. The sandbox service is configured as follows.

deployment values, yaguf-tafop:
ULAAEL_HOST=ulaael.lumicsys.internal
ULAAEL_PORT=7000

## Deployment

Checkout load tests for the Marrowlane storefront run from the dedicated loadgen pool, never from app nodes. Push the `ordersim` image, point it at staging, ramp to 500 virtual buyers over ten minutes, hold for thirty. Abort if error rate exceeds 2%. The simulator consumes the configuration below.

config for bahop-baduf:
[kasion]
team = lamath
access_code = ac_d807e5
host = kasion.paliqcloud.corp
port = 4000
owner = julix.tamvan
peer = frair.qorvelsoft.local

Leadership Review Briefing — Billing Transition, Soravel Software

Prepared for: Finance Team

We are moving all Pellwright subscriptions from monthly to annual billing starting next fiscal year. Expected effects: improved cash position in Q1, reduced invoicing overhead, and a modest churn bump we've modeled at 3–4%. Existing monthly customers receive a 10% annual conversion incentive. Revenue recognition treatment has been reviewed with our auditors.

The strategic motivation for the timing is captured in the note below.

confidential, bajeg-taguf: Holaxox Systems plans to raise the Gilok list price by 32 percent in October.